
MATLAB绘图命令教程:从plot到ezplot
下载需积分: 9 | 1.38MB |
更新于2025-01-07
| 33 浏览量 | 举报
收藏
"MATLAB绘图命令操作课件"
这篇MATLAB绘图命令操作课件是针对初学者和教育者设计的,旨在详细讲解如何在MATLAB环境中进行图形绘制。课件采用PDF格式,方便作为幻灯片进行教学展示。内容涵盖了MATLAB中常用的绘图函数,如`plot()`和`ezplot()`,以及一些高级技巧。
1. `plot()`函数是MATLAB中最基础的绘图命令,用于绘制二维线性图。通过这个函数,你可以指定x轴和y轴的数据,创建折线图、散点图等。例如,`plot(x, y)`将根据x和y数组的对应值绘制一条曲线。此外,`plot()`还可以接受多个数据对,一次绘制多条曲线。
2. `ezplot()`函数是MATLAB提供的一个简化版绘图命令,特别适用于绘制函数图形。它可以直接接受一个或两个参数,例如`ezplot('f(x)')`将绘制函数f(x)的图像。如果提供两个参数,如`ezplot('f(x)', [a b])`,则会在区间[a, b]上绘制f(x)。
3. 课件中可能还涉及了如何自定义图形的样式,包括线条颜色、线型、标记符号等。例如,`plot(x, y, 'r--')`会绘制一条红色虚线。此外,`hold on`命令可以保持当前图形,允许在同一图上添加更多数据,而`hold off`则会关闭此功能。
4. 课件可能介绍了如何添加图例、坐标轴标签、标题等元素来增强图形的可读性。例如,`xlabel('X-axis Label')`、`ylabel('Y-axis Label')`和`title('Graph Title')`分别设置x轴、y轴和图形的标题。
5. 对于更复杂的图形,比如三维图,课件可能讲解了如何使用`surf()`、`mesh()`或`scatter3()`等函数。这些函数可以帮助用户可视化三维数据集,提供丰富的视觉效果。
6. 另外,`histogram()`函数用于绘制直方图,可以分析数据分布。`contour()`和`contourf()`则用于绘制等高线图,显示数据在二维空间中的变化。
7. 课件中可能还会介绍如何使用`subplot()`创建子图,以在同一窗口中展示多个图形,这对于比较不同数据或结果非常有用。
8. 最后,课件可能会涵盖一些交互式绘图和动画制作,比如使用`animating`工具或者`animate()`函数来动态展示数据随时间的变化。
这份MATLAB绘图命令操作课件全面地讲解了MATLAB图形生成的基本概念和常用命令,是学习和教学MATLAB图形绘制的好资源。通过学习,用户能够掌握如何高效地创建、定制和解释各种类型的图表,从而更好地理解和分析数据。
相关推荐










一懒百邪生
- 粉丝: 513
最新资源
- C++ Templates完全导引:深入理解模板及STL应用
- dom4j-api实用应用文档解析
- JavaScript完全手册:助您精通编程语言
- 绿色便携串口数据监视工具ComMonitor v1.2发布
- MSSQL数据库自动化脚本导出解决方案
- Cognos报表中调用存储过程结果集报错解决指南
- MSXML 5.0解析器与架构参考手册
- 全面解读OpenGL图形接口及操作手册
- 计算机组成原理考试题及答案集锦
- C#操作Access数据库压缩解决方案
- Spring框架1.2.5版本更新站点文件发布
- 水晶报表常见问题及解决方案汇总
- 深入探究S3C2410测试程序开发与调试
- 黑莓7230wap浏览器:专为wap设计,防误扣费
- 解决游戏闪屏问题:VC双缓存技术详解
- C#类属性拷贝器实现BeanUtils功能
- Joomal网站制作平台:便捷与安全兼顾的网站构建工具
- 50套精彩网页模板下载及使用体验分享
- C++实现二叉树最大节点查找源码
- AXIS1.2_API权威指南:深入学习与应用
- C#实现仿MSN和迅雷提示框的项目教程
- 乐成symbianC/C++ 笔试题解析与复习指南
- Golden Software Grapher 5.04:XY科学绘图软件的主流
- 网页内容快速解析与XML转换工具使用体验